1. FertilizationIf you want to cultivate pepper seedlings better, you need to fertilize them in time. Only by ensuring that there are certain nutrients in the soil can its seedlings grow better. You can use farmyard manure for fertilization, and apply some phosphorus and potassium fertilizers appropriately when the seedlings start to grow. 2. WeedingWeeding should be done during its growth period. If there are many weeds growing in the soil, they will compete with the pepper seedlings for nutrients, so remove the weeds as soon as possible. Only when the weeds are cleared away can it grow better. 3. WateringWater is very important for plant growth. You should water it in time during its growth process, but don't water it too much. Try to keep the soil slightly moist, but not too sticky. 4. TemperatureThe most suitable temperature for pepper seedlings is 25-27℃, so try to control the temperature during the cultivation period. The maintenance temperature should not be too low or too high. The temperature at night will be lower and can be maintained at 18-20℃. If the temperature is relatively low, you should take anti-freeze measures. |
